Southeast Asian Wonders: Unveiling the Captivating Charms of the Region71


Southeast Asia, a tapestry of vibrant cultures, captivating landscapes, and ancient civilizations, beckons travelers to embark on an extraordinary journey. From the emerald-hued paddies of Vietnam to the towering limestone karsts of Thailand, this diverse region offers an abundance of destinations that ignite the senses and leave lasting memories.

1. Angkor Wat, Cambodia

A symbol of Khmer architectural prowess, Angkor Wat stands as the largest religious monument in the world. This sprawling temple complex, hidden amidst the Cambodian jungle, transports visitors to a bygone era of grandeur and spirituality.

2. Ha Long Bay, Vietnam

Nature's masterpiece, Ha Long Bay is a breathtaking panorama of thousands of limestone karsts emerging from the emerald waters. Cruise through its ethereal landscapes and discover hidden caves and secluded bays.

3. Borobudur, Indonesia

The largest Buddhist temple in the world, Borobudur is an architectural marvel that embodies the harmony between humans and the divine. Ascend its terraces and marvel at its intricate carvings and serene atmosphere.

4. Wat Arun, Thailand

The Temple of Dawn, Wat Arun, adorns the banks of the Chao Phraya River in Bangkok. Gaze upon its towering prang adorned with iridescent tiles and witness the mesmerizing spectacle of sunrise over the city.

5. Tanah Lot, Indonesia

Perched on a sea temple off the coast of Bali, Tanah Lot exudes an aura of tranquility and spiritual significance. Capture the iconic image of the temple at sunset as the waves crash against its base.

6. Hoi An, Vietnam

A UNESCO World Heritage Site, Hoi An transports visitors to a bygone era of prosperity and charm. Wander through its narrow streets lined with traditional shophouses, lanterns, and picturesque canals.

7. Komodo National Park, Indonesia

Home to the formidable Komodo dragons, Komodo National Park offers a glimpse into the prehistoric world. Hike through its rugged landscapes and embark on a boat tour to encounter these majestic creatures in their natural habitat.

8. Phong Nha-Ke Bang National Park, Vietnam

A subterranean wonderland, Phong Nha-Ke Bang National Park boasts the largest cave system in the world. Explore its hidden chambers, admire its shimmering stalactites and stalagmites, and marvel at the pristine beauty of its underground rivers.

9. Petronas Towers, Malaysia

Soaring over the Kuala Lumpur skyline, the Petronas Towers symbolize Malaysia's economic and architectural prowess. Ascend to the observation deck and witness the panoramic views of the city and beyond.

10. Shwedagon Pagoda, Myanmar

The glittering golden stupa of Shwedagon Pagoda dominates the Yangon skyline. Legend has it that the pagoda enshrines eight strands of Buddha's hair, making it one of the most sacred Buddhist sites in the world.

11. Singapore Botanic Gardens

A lush oasis in the heart of Singapore, the Botanic Gardens is a UNESCO World Heritage Site that showcases a stunning collection of tropical plants and flowers. Stroll through its gardens, orchid house, and rainforests, and experience the beauty of nature.

12. Gardens by the Bay, Singapore

A futuristic marvel, Gardens by the Bay redefines urban greenery. Admire the iconic Supertrees, illuminated by vibrant lights at night, and marvel at the diverse botanical wonders housed within its conservatories.

13. Banaue Rice Terraces, Philippines

Crafted by the Ifugao people centuries ago, the Banaue Rice Terraces are an agricultural wonder etched into the mountains. Hike amidst these verdant slopes and witness the ingenuity and artistry of human cultivation.
